Why These Are the Top Volvo Repair Auto Repair Shops in Pablo

** The Volvo repair market serving Pablo, Montana, is characterized by high-quality, independent specialist shops located in regional hubs, primarily Missoula (approximately 30 miles south) and Kalispell (approximately 70 miles north). There are no Volvo dealerships or dedicated Volvo specialists within Pablo itself. The competition among the top independent shops is strong, driven by reputation and technical expertise rather than price. These shops maintain their standing by employing certified master technicians and investing in proprietary diagnostic software (e.g., VIDA) required for accurate repairs and calibrations, especially for safety and hybrid systems. Pricing is typically at a premium compared to general mechanics, reflecting the higher cost of specialized training, tools, and genuine/OEM parts. However, these shops often provide better value and more personalized service than a dealership that may be hundreds of miles away. For a resident of Pablo, choosing a provider involves a trade-off between the closer proximity and excellent options in Missoula versus the specialized, high-end focus of shops in Kalispell. All three providers listed are established, licensed, and insured businesses capable of handling the full spectrum of Volvo service needs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about volvo repair services in Pablo, MT

Are there specialized Volvo repair shops in or near Pablo, Montana, or will I need to travel to a larger city?

There are no dedicated Volvo dealerships in Pablo, but several independent auto repair shops in the Pablo and surrounding Mission Valley area have technicians experienced with European makes like Volvo. For highly complex computer diagnostics or specific recall work, owners may need to travel to service centers in Missoula or Kalispell, which is an important local consideration.

What are the most common Volvo repair issues you see in Pablo due to our local climate and roads?

Given our harsh winters and use of road salt, rust-related issues, especially in brake lines and undercarriage components, are frequent. We also commonly address suspension and alignment concerns stemming from potholes and rough rural roads, as well as AWD system maintenance for handling variable conditions on the Flathead Reservation and surrounding areas.

How can I verify a repair shop in Pablo is qualified to work on my modern Volvo?

Look for shops that advertise European car service or specifically mention Volvo, and ask directly about their technicians' training and if they use proprietary Volvo diagnostic software (VIDA). Checking for certifications like ASE, and reading local reviews from other European car owners in the Mission Valley, are also reliable methods.

Is Volvo repair more expensive in Pablo compared to more common vehicle brands?

Yes, due to the specialized parts, tools, and training required, Volvo repair typically carries a premium. Parts often need to be ordered from distributors outside the immediate area, which can add time and shipping costs. However, a trusted local independent shop can provide more value than a distant dealership.

What seasonal maintenance is critical for my Volvo living in the Pablo area?

Pre-winter preparation is essential, including a thorough check of the battery, cooling system, and AWD functionality. Ensuring your block heater is operational for cold starts and switching to winter-grade fluids is highly recommended. Conversely, a spring undercarriage wash to remove corrosive salt and a summer cooling system check are important for our variable climate.
